How does bankruptcy affect debt recovery?

Ask a Human Rights Law lawyer in Payneham

Bankruptcy can halt debt recovery efforts and result in the discharge of certain debts.;However, secured creditors may still recover their collateral despite bankruptcy proceedings.

What should be included in a rental agreement?

Ask a Human Rights Law lawyer in Payneham

A rental agreement should include the rent amount, payment terms, duration, and tenant/landlord obligations.;It should also cover the rules for terminating the lease and handling security deposits.
